Kabhi Haan Kabhi Naa (Devnagari: कभी हाँ कभी ना Nastaliq:کبھی ہاں کبھی نہ English: Sometimes yes, sometimes no) is a 1993 Indian Bollywoodfilm directed by Kundan Shah. Shahrukh Khan plays the role named Sunil. The film also stars Suchitra Krishnamurthy, Naseeruddin Shah and Deepak Tijori. This is one of the rare mainstream Hindi movies in which the hero plays the role of a loser, and has been considered one of Shahrukh Khan's best performances. [1] He received the Filmfare Critics Award for Best Performance for his role.

[edit] Synopsis

Sunil (Shahrukh Khan) belongs to a middle-class family, and is intent to pursue his career with a music group, despite his dad's (Anjan Srivastav) disapproval. Sunil is also in love with Anna (Suchitra Krishnamoorthy), but Anna does not really love him, and only thinks of him as a friend. Sunil is persistent, but instead Anna openly declares her love for Chris (Deepak Tijori). In order to impress his dad, Sunil forges his examination results, but then later confesses to his family, who receive this news in utter dismay. Due to Chris's parents disapproval Anna and Chris's engagement does not happen and she agrees to marry Sunil. But then Sunil discovers she still loves Chris.He lets Anna and Chris marry instead.
